Zero Net Carbon (ZNC) Buildings

The built environment is responsible for a large portion of global CO2 emissions that contribute to climate change. Zero Net Carbon (ZNC) buildings, also known as carbon neutral or zero carbon buildings, address the urgent need to mitigate the CO2 impacts of fossil fuel-based energy consumption.

Sustainability Webinar Series

These webinars provide practical training in the evolving body of sustainability requirements that applies to all military construction. They support National Defense Authorization Act (NDAA) and other training requirements for life-cycle sustainability and renewability; use of innovative sustainable materials and construction methods; and designs to improve building resiliency.

The National Institute of Building Sciences developed the WBDG-Whole Building Design Guide to foster communication and knowledge-sharing among federal, industry and academic partners to advance high-performing facilities.
